What is the process to request a conciliation hearing in a labor lawsuit in Bolivia?
The process to request a conciliation hearing in a labor claim in Bolivia involves submitting a request to the competent authority, which may be the Ministry of Labor, Employment and Social Welfare or the Conciliation and Arbitration Court, depending on the nature of the conflict. The request must include information about the parties involved, the nature of the conflict, and the willingness to reach an agreement through conciliation.

What is needed to register a business in El Salvador?
To register a business in El Salvador, you must submit a registration application, provide information about the company, such as its name, address, business activities, and legal structure, as well as pay the appropriate registration fees.
What is the procedure to request an operating license for an entertainment establishment in Brazil?
Brazil The procedure for applying for an operating license for an entertainment establishment in Brazil varies depending on the type of establishment and local regulations. Generally, you must submit an application to the licensing and permitting department of the appropriate municipality, provide required documentation such as facility plans, proof of safety, and comply with safety and consumer protection regulations. The process includes periodic inspections and evaluations to ensure compliance with established regulations.
What is the process to apply for a P-2 Visa for Mexican artists or artistic groups who wish to perform in the United States?
The P-2 Visa is an option for Mexican artists or artistic groups who wish to perform in the United States under a cultural exchange program. The process generally involves the following: 1. Participation in a cultural exchange program: You must be part of an approved cultural exchange program that promotes artistic collaboration between Mexico and the United States. 2. Sponsorship Application: You must be sponsored by a US organization or employer that is organizing the cultural exchange program. This entity must file a P-2 Visa petition on your behalf with the US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). 3. Evidence of the exchange program: You must provide evidence that the cultural exchange program meets the requirements and that your participation is essential to the success of the program. 4. P-2 Visa approved: If the P-2 Visa is approved, you can perform at specific events and performances in the United States under the cultural exchange program. The P-2 Visa is tied to specific events and has a limited duration. It is important to comply with the exchange program requirements and coordinate with the US organization or employer.
